This ^^^ looks redundant since you explicitly check for problematic configuration below.

You can avoid these explicit calls to virJSONValueFree() if you declare those variables as g_autoptr() like this: g_autoptr(virJSONValue) ptyc = NULL; g_autoptr(virJSONValue) pyts = NULL; and you can even do that in the inner most blocks where the vars are used.
+ return -1;
Then, this return -1 can be at all those places where 'goto cleanup' is.
